Almost nine years old, Kitty has been rejected since birth by her alcoholic father because she isn't a boy. She doesn't speak but understands what people are saying. Her father is promoted to another state and wants her gone before he comes back to move his wife, Susan, with him. Susan gets help from her brother-in-law and escapes to his sister Ida's farm. Ida, a retired professional pianist, trains the gifted Kitty to a point beyond her own expertise. Ida contacts her musical mentor, Lorenzo, to visit and listen to Kitty, then give them advice. A strong, loving bond immediately forms between Kitty and Lorenzo, and that bond takes them into an amazing future, a story that begs to be told.
